Official abstract text for this publication.
Disclosed is a high-resolution video encoding/decoding method and apparatus. The video encoding method includes: predicting a current block to generate a predicted block, subtracting the predicted block from the current block to generate a residual block, determining a transform and quantization type according to the block type of the current block; transforming and quantizing the residual block according to the determined transform and quantization type; and encoding the transformed and quantized residual block. According to the video encoding/decoding method and apparatus, not only the encoding efficiency can be improved because it enables an encoding using a high correlation between temporally/spatially adjacent pixels appearing in a video, but the compression efficiency can also be improved by reducing block distortion.
